Installation of indoor and outdoor units

In order to ensure high level performance of air conditioning systems, it is important to correctly install the indoor and outdoor units. Installation of the indoor unit is carried out on special plates, which are supplied in the kit.

The mounting plate is attached to the location where the indoor unit of the air conditioning system is installed. In order to ensure reliable operation block and prevent condensate from leaking out, it is necessary to secure the plates correctly. First, mark the locations of the holes in the plate on the wall and use a hammer drill to drill holes. Dowels are installed in them. The mounting plate is attached to the wall by screwing self-tapping screws into dowels. The final stage is installing the indoor unit on the plate.

The outdoor unit is installed with outside building. To ensure convenience during its maintenance, the mount is made on the side of the window or under it. The outdoor unit of the air conditioner is connected using special device, which is included in the kit.

IMPORTANT! In order to ensure efficient work block, is installed at a distance of 10 centimeters from the wall.

Connecting the air conditioner to the electrical network requires measuring the length of the route. 30-50 centimeters are added to this indicator. Initially, copper tubes are wired, which are cut using a pipe cutter.

Attention! When laying copper pipes, using a hacksaw or grinder to cut them is strictly prohibited. This is explained by the fact that during the cutting process with such tools, chips are generated, the entry of which into the air conditioning system leads to its breakdown.

Connecting the air conditioner requires placing the pipelines in a thermally insulating shell before installation, and the holes are closed with plugs to prevent the possibility of dust getting inside. All components of the route are put together and secured with vinyl tape. Next, the route is installed in place.

After the communications have been laid, they begin to connect the freon line and electrical wiring. You can independently connect the air conditioner to the electrical network - the diagram is included in the kit. It shows in detail how to connect the air conditioner to the electrical network.

IMPORTANT! During installation electrical system All actions must be performed strictly according to the scheme. Otherwise, the air conditioner may burn out when first turned on due to a short circuit.

The next step installation is to adjust the length of the tubes and remove burrs. A reamer is used for this purpose. The nut is threaded and each edge of the tubes is flared. Then, we connect the edges of the tubes to the fittings of the indoor and outdoor units. Using a torque wrench, tighten the nuts as efficiently as possible.

WARNING! If the nuts are not tightened enough, they will loosen a little over time, which will negatively affect the operation of the air conditioning system.

After connecting the route, check its tightness. In the video you can see the leak testing technology. Next, moisture and air are removed from the system. For this purpose they use Vacuum pump. Connect it to the service port of the outdoor unit via a pressure gauge corrector. Pumping out air and moisture should be carried out within half an hour. The next step is to fill the circuit with freon.

Warning! If the route is not sealed, a freon leak may occur - common reason breakdowns of air conditioning systems. The air conditioning compressor wiring diagram will show how to tightly connect the route.

Choosing a location for the system

The air conditioning system should be located in a place that will not be subsequently obstructed by anything. Air intakes and air distribution openings must be completely freely accessible.

The outdoor and indoor units should preferably be on the same level. If this is not feasible, then the maximum permissible difference in height should be no more than 5 meters.

As for the wall on which you will hang the blocks, it must be level and strong enough to withstand the considerable weight of the structure. This is why you should avoid installing an air conditioner on interior partitions.

The rules for installing split systems completely exclude direct sunlight to the internal block of the device. The capacitor array itself must be completely protected from direct rays. If the installed outdoor device will be located on the roof, then its front side should be turned towards the shadow side.

It is also necessary to provide conditions for the device drainage system, through which the condensate generated during operation of the installation will be discharged to the street block.

The plastic from which the indoor unit is most often made is very sensitive to known fluorescent lamps, so it is advisable to install the device in a place that is located far from them.

One more thing important condition. The internal compartment must be no closer than 1 meter from microwave oven, since the radiation emitted by the microwave during operation negatively affects the operation of the installation and causes interference.

Choosing a location for the outdoor unit

When installing an external compartment, the most important thing is a strong mount. The wall must be level, fastenings in the form of special brackets must be installed in such a way as to maximally dampen the vibration that occurs during operation of the device.

It is necessary to install the split system yourself so that the outer part of the system is located in a place accessible for subsequent installation and maintenance work. Of course, all air intakes should not be blocked with anything.

Installation of drainage system

The drainage hose must pass under the connecting pipe. It should not twist or bend. In the future, the hose must be wrapped in thermal insulation materials. Where the drainage route runs close to the wall, it is advisable to lay inserts from thermal insulation material. And the track itself is usually wrapped with felt tape.

Be sure to check the reliability of the joints of the drainage system, as this can subsequently lead to leaks. Next, the pipe is passed through a hole in the wall, and the block, which will be located indoors, is hung on the wall.

It is recommended that technicians adhere to the following restrictions when connecting the pipe line. WITH inside the number of possible bends in the route should not exceed 10 in total. The radius of the most possible bend should not be greater than 10 cm.

The plug from the evaporator tube must only be removed immediately before installation work. First, air is released, then the nut on the connecting tube of the evaporator is unscrewed. It is necessary to apply oil to the joint.

Sealing of holes

Self-installation of a split system must be accompanied by careful sealing of all connecting holes. It all starts with sealing the hole in the wall. Regular standard putty will do for this.

The drainage system pipe is usually tightly fixed using a special clamp. Concerning electrical connection and the cable connecting the blocks for data transmission, then they must be connected in accordance with a special diagram. It is usually attached to the device passport. Depending on the type of installation and manufacturer, the connection must be made.

The cable and data line are connected to the appropriate terminals, which are usually marked in different colors. The cables connecting the two units must also be secured using a special clamp.

During the installation process, be sure to pay attention to the following factors:

  • The electrical unit must be securely fixed and closed. If this condition is not met, the risk of electric shock or simple fire increases, since dust, dirt or water can easily get inside.
  • Under no circumstances should the electrical connection cable be included with the refrigeration pipe. The cable through which the freon passes heats up during operation of the installation, so contact between them should be avoided.

First of all, you need to know what this air conditioning system consists of. It includes two separate units: an external one - a condenser, and an internal one - an evaporator. They communicate with each other through electrical wires and two tubes made of copper through which the refrigerant circulates. In addition, the indoor unit is equipped with a thin plastic tube that performs a drainage function, that is, it removes condensed moisture from the system. According to the rules, it must be connected to a special drain tank or to sewer pipe, but for some reason, most often it ends up being taken outside, and the water from it drips directly onto the heads or under the feet of passers-by.

Principle of operation

It is quite simple and consists in the fact that if the room needs to be cooled, then freon flows through a copper tube from the heat exchanger of the external unit to the heat exchanger of the internal one. Thus, the refrigerant is processed by the fan, and cold air comes out from inside the air conditioner.

If, on the contrary, the room needs to be heated, then the heat pump of the external condenser begins to work as an evaporator, and the evaporator, in turn, acts as a condenser. The split system is also equipped with a compressor located in external unit. Its main function is to compress freon, which significantly increases the efficiency of the air conditioner.

Installation tools

In order to install a split system with your own hands, you will need a number of accessories that you will have to purchase or rent. The quality of the work performed and the durability of your air conditioner directly depend on what tool you use during the installation process. You will need:

● Rotary hammer with a set of chisels. It is useful for making holes in the main wall.

● Rebar detector. It may be needed if the walls of the house are made of concrete. If during drilling the tool hits the reinforcement, you will have to make another hole.

● Tube flaring kit. It will not be possible to do this work efficiently using improvised means, since it will be impossible to achieve complete tightness.

● Pipe cutter. Under no circumstances should you cut off the pipes through which the refrigerant circulates with a regular hacksaw. Copper chips always remain in the gap, which can subsequently lead to compressor failure.

● Shabrovka. This tool is used to strip cut ends of pipes. An ordinary file or needle file is not suitable for this purpose precisely because of the sawdust.

● Pressure gauge. Needed to measure the refrigerant pressure in the system.

● Vacuum pump. It is necessary to process the system before filling it. Quite often you can hear advice that it can be washed with refrigerant. This is fundamentally wrong, since it does not remove moisture and spoils the compressor, just like metal chips.

● Hand bicycle pump. It is used to check the system for leaks.

● Tester and phase indicator. These devices are necessary for electrical installation work.

Stage one: electrical wiring

If we take even the lowest-power modern air conditioner, which consumes 1.5 kW of electricity, then it also needs to lay separate wiring with a cross-section of at least 1.5 square meters. mm. In addition, you will need an automatic shutdown.
When connecting the wires to the input panel, you need to find where the phase and zero are located with a special indicator, and after determining, mark them at both ends.

Stage five: connecting pipelines

In order not to make a mistake and to correctly connect all the pipes, you need to carefully study the instructions on how to properly install a split system. First, you need to measure the required length of the tube and cut it off with a margin of at least 1 m. All excess will be used for bends.

Professionals warn that bending tubes must be done with great care, as they can break, and sometimes wrinkles form on their surface. They create obstacles to the free flow of refrigerant, which leads to a significant increase in energy consumption. The minimum permissible bending radius is 100 mm.

Then polyurethane foam hoses or flex insulation are put on the tubes. It is highly undesirable to use foam rubber. After this, threaded flanges are put on them, and the ends are flared. Next, the pipelines are connected to the fittings. The main thing in this work is not to confuse the connection. Most air conditioner manufacturers make the cold and hot fittings different in diameter.

For the drainage system you will need a piece of reinforced plastic pipe. It is connected to the waste pipe using a heat-shrinkable tube or threaded flange. The drainage must be installed at an angle of at least 5-10 mm. This is necessary for the natural flow of water.

Sometimes, for some reason, such a tilt cannot be made. In this case, you will have to additionally install a special pump to pump out moisture. I must say that purchasing it can cost about 70-200 dollars. The price depends on the pump model.

Stage six: sealing and vacuuming

The simplest and reliable way checking sealing - soap solution. To prepare it, you need to buy half a liter of distilled water at the pharmacy and heat it, then throw in shavings of laundry soap.

By using a rubber hose from a bicycle hand pump connected to the outlet nipple, you can easily check the seal quality. This is done like this: one worker pumps up the air, and the other spreads a soap solution onto the threaded connection with a brush and watches for the appearance of bubbles. When they stop swelling, tighten them another 1/8 turn. After completion of work soap scum cleans with a damp cloth.

Having completed the seal check, the system must be evacuated, i.e., moisture, dust and air that have entered there must be removed. To do this, return the nipple to its place and tighten it. Next, connect a vacuum pump and pump for about an hour. During this time, the moisture from the system should evaporate along with the remaining air.

    Attaching the cable to the electrical panel

    The connection diagram for the split system to the electrical network involves the use of a three-core copper cable. If the air conditioner has a power of less than 3 kW, then its cross-section is allowed to be 1.5 mm². With a unit power of 3 to 5 kW, the wire cross-section should be 2.5 mm².

    A cable marked VVG, which is protected with polyvinyl chloride insulation, is considered more reliable. Its service life is about 30 years. If you plan to lay the wire in a groove, then would be better suited flat cable VVG-P. For installation in a cable duct or in a corrugated pipe, non-flammable VVG-NG wire is used.

    After installing the air conditioner, mark the line of the future groove with a pencil from the housing to the electrical panel. A channel is cut with a wall chaser. The bottom shelf should be parallel to the floor so that the cable does not fall out during installation. During installation the wire can be fixed with alabaster, as it hardens faster.

    The entire channel must be sealed cement mortar or liquid gypsum with a plasticizer. The ends of the cable should have a small margin to make it easier to connect them to the air conditioner and the switchboard.

    Using a Circuit Breaker

    In the connection diagram of the air conditioner to the electrical network, the mandatory elements are protection (RCD) and a circuit breaker. In addition, there are differential circuit breakers that simultaneously perform the functions of an RCD and a circuit breaker.

    The choice of switch is based on the available space on the electrical panel, the cost of the devices and the ease of installation. The differential switch will take up two places in the electrical panel, and the protective device and circuit breaker will take up three.

    If there is not enough free space, then a differential machine is installed. It is much easier to install than protection and a machine gun. But identifying faults in electrical diagram it is more convenient if a protective device is present, since the differential machine is not able to identify the cause of the failure.

    When performing repairs in the RCD system and the machine, you can replace one element, which will be much cheaper than changing a completely universal switch. If several air conditioners are installed, then the application here protective device necessary, since this device can serve several lines at once.
